Facet Joint Injections

Facet joint injections target pain caused by inflammation or degeneration in the joints connecting your vertebrae. This procedure delivers anti-inflammatory medication directly into the affected area to reduce pain and improve mobility in the neck, mid-back, or lower back.

Relieving Spinal Pain at Its Source

Facet joint injections are used to treat pain stemming from the small joints that link each vertebra in the spine. These joints can become inflamed due to arthritis, injury, or wear and tear, resulting in localized or radiating pain in the neck, mid-back, or lower back.

Whats Involved?

The procedure involves injecting a combination of local anesthetic and corticosteroid medication directly into the inflamed facet joint. This reduces swelling, calms irritated nerves, and alleviates discomfort.

Uses of Facet Injections

  • Pain relief for spinal arthritis

  • Diagnostic confirmation of joint-related pain

  • Temporary improvement during rehabilitation

Quick and Minimally Invasive

Facet joint injections are performed under fluoroscopy for precision. The process takes just a few minutes, and most patients return home the same day. Relief can begin within hours and last for several weeks or longer.
By reducing inflammation at its source, facet joint injections can help restore your mobility and improve your quality of life.
